Capturing Amazing Fireworks Images – Made Simple

June 28, 2017 By Staff Writer Leave a Comment

Fireworks

Capturing fireworks images that will make your friends at home and on social media go “WOW” is easier than you think. This year you can come home with great images even without a professional camera. You can even do so with a SmartPhone!

In this video professional photographer Larry Pollock shows you how to make your vision into reality with a simple setup and a set of camera settings that will get you started.

You will need a tripod, a camera capable of manual settings (hint: some smartphone photography applications have manual settings mode) and a good location.

 

Topics covered are:

  • Gear Needed
  • Location and Composition
  • Camera Settings
  • Zooming for Fun
  • Making adjustments as you shoot
